What first aid in mental health in fact means
Think of physical first aid. You do not detect a fracture, you stabilise, stop damage, and attach the individual with treatment. First aid in mental health follows the exact same logic. You find out to identify warning signs, give tranquil, non-judgmental support, keep safety, and guide the person to ideal help, whether that is a GENERAL PRACTITIONER, situation line, EAP, or emergency solutions. It is not therapy and it is not a substitute for clinical care.
In practice, this appears like understanding just how to ground somebody who really feels dissociated, gauging suicide risk without proclaiming it, handling confidentiality with limits, and navigating reference paths. -responders likewise learn to shield their own health and wellbeing, since extended direct exposure to other people's distress without framework brings about what I call the assistant's hangover.
When a scenario certifies as a mental health crisis
The term situation gets extended in day-to-day speech. In training and policy, a mental health crisis usually entails prompt danger to the individual or others, serious distress that impairs fundamental functioning, or an unexpected modification in behaviour or mood that suggests danger. Examples include energetic self-destructive intent, manic episodes with inadequate judgment, psychosis with command hallucinations, severe panic that does not fix with assistance, or intoxication with anxiety and risk.
Not every urgent scenario is a situation. A team member weepy after feedback could require mental emergency treatment and a private conversation, not the dilemma method. Great training educates you to distinguish distress that can be managed with support from situations where time becomes vital, and where legislation, task of treatment, and security planning take the lead.
The Australian training course landscape at a glance
In Australia you will certainly discover 2 broad streams: nationally accredited courses that sit within the trade education structure, and non-accredited training courses supplied by credible organisations with solid educational programs. Both have worth. The option depends upon whether you need an official unit of proficiency, proof for regulative audits, or a particular capability for risky environments.
Nationally accredited training is controlled, mapped to results, and noted as country wide recognised. RTOs provide these courses under the Australian Skills Quality Authority framework. If you see ASQA accredited courses or nationally accredited training, anticipate standardised assessment, identity checks, and record-keeping that will certainly matter to an audit. Non-accredited programs can be more versatile and equally as functional, however they will certainly not always please conformity requirements.

Levels of training and what they cover
Most providers segment discovering into a number of rates. Naming conventions vary, yet the useful differences correspond. Right here is how I match demand to level when advising clients.
Entry-level awareness. A brief emergency treatment in mental health course or first aid mental health training that covers indication, preconception decrease, fundamental conversations, and referral pathways. Perfect for whole-of-organisation rollouts, volunteers, and community teams. Time dedication commonly ranges from 3 to 6 hours. Anticipate no formal evaluation or a light quiz. This fits people who need a shared language and self-confidence yet are unlikely to handle risky conversations.
Intermediate -responder. Often called emergency treatment for mental health training or a first aid for mental health course, this action strengthens skills in sustaining someone with acute stress and anxiety, reduced state of mind, substance-linked distress, or work tension. Emphasis remains on conversation structures, borders, and safe referral. Time dedication commonly runs 1 day. This fits supervisors, HR generalists, and personnel in customer-facing roles where escalations occasionally occur.
Crisis reaction concentrated. The certified 11379NAT course in initial response to a mental health crisis falls right here. It targets sensible skills for high-risk situations like active suicidal ideation, serious panic, disorientation, or psychotic signs and symptoms. Participants learn structured danger evaluation, de-escalation, safety and security preparation, and just how to involve emergency situation services properly. Anticipate scenario-based analysis. Time commitment is typically 1 complete day with pre-learning, though it varies by RTO.

What 11379NAT instructs that general awareness frequently misses
The first difference you really feel is the focus on danger triage. Participants learn to ask straight, compassionate concerns about self-destruction threat and to utilize structured judgment as opposed to gut feeling. That framework lowers both false alarms and missed out on risk. Second, you deal with sensible de-escalation. Voice speed, pose, room, and easy language issue. Third, you exercise escalation paths, including when to call emergency solutions and what to say. It seems simple until you are on the phone clarifying context to a dispatcher who has 30 seconds.
The fourth distinction is self-care and documentation from a duty-of-care lens. You learn what to write, what not to compose, and how to turn over information without creating liability. Finally, the training course enhances limits. You are not there to fix a life tale. You exist to keep somebody risk-free and attach them to the appropriate help.
Pitfalls I see when organisations select training
Buying too much of the incorrect point is common. A firm as soon as scheduled crisis mental health training for a team of backend designers that never engaged with the public and had a reduced occurrence of work environment distress. They would have taken advantage of a shorter first aid in mental health course and a more powerful manager training program. On the other hand, the function group in the very same structure dealt with walk-in distress regular and had no dilemma ability. Training did not match risk.
Another pitfall is skipping refresher courses. A mental health certificate made 3 years back does not show existing helpline protocols, personal privacy regulations, or your people's memory. A lean, targeted mental health refresher develops realistic look, and self-confidence returns promptly when individuals review circumstances under directed pressure.
Lastly, falling short to integrate training with policy and setting weakens your investment. If your plan instructs personnel to call a manager for each case, yet your training equips them to perform standard risk evaluation and afterwards rise, you produce complication. Align your first aid mental health training with clear procedures, visible referral paths, and conveniently available sources. Stock the metaphorical first aid kit.

Special considerations by industry
Customer-facing retail and hospitality manage uncertain public practices. Focus on de-escalation, safe borders near departures, and quick recommendation. The 11379NAT training course covers these dilemma dynamics well.
Education and young people solutions experience duty-of-care complexities and required reporting. Select suppliers experienced with youngster security structures and approval in minors. Develop strong links with institution counsellors and neighborhood services.
Construction, sources, and remote workforces deal with isolation and greater suicide threat amongst certain associates. Situation training have to represent remote escalation and interactions methods. A fundamental first aid mental health course is insufficient by itself for managers in isolated sites.
Corporate workplaces benefit from early identification and supportive discussions. Recognition training coupled with a small crisis-trained team works well. Add plan mentoring to help supervisors use versatile job or leave options safely.
Community services currently bear hefty psychological lots. Prioritise refreshers and post-incident debriefs. Without system assistance, competent team stress out despite having training.
